From Thomas Jefferson to Joseph Bartlett, 16 March 1825

Sir Monto Mar. 16. 25

Your favr of the 4th inst. has been recd I am too much enfeebled by age to write letters, and am obliged therefore to withdraw from that labor. I return you the letters of mr Adams & mr Gherry which you would doubtless desire to keep, and with every wish for your health & well-being pray you to accept my best respects

Th: J.

DLC: Papers of Thomas Jefferson.
